Microalbumin EIA kit - 96 wells
The Micro Albumin assay procedure is a competitive EIA in which enzyme labeled albumin competes with albumin in patient samples for limited antibody binding sites on the micro plate. After incubation for a fixed time, separation of bound from free is achieved by simple decantation and plate washing. The enzyme activity on the plate is measured using enzyme substrate and a chromogen. The absorbency of the color developed is read in an EIA colorimetric reader. The measured absorbance is inversely proportional to the concentration of bound albumin on the micro plate. The concentration of albumin in the urine is determined from a calibration curve.
